KSS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2014 in Review

548 of the 3,447 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Kohl's (KSS) for Q3 2014, worth a combined $12.7B — up 15% from $11B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 62 funds opened new KSS positions and 44 closed out — a net gain of 18 holders — while 213 added to existing stakes and 199 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Lord, Abbett & Co, adding an estimated $163M. The largest seller was Franklin Resources, cutting an estimated $141M.
